I can tell you don't watch the Canes very much. As a lifelong Canes fan and season ticket holder, I can safely say you are wrong about Aho playing center. He was the BEST center we had on our team the last 2 months of the season when Billy Peters finally let him play there. The organization has been saying for 3 straight years "we view him as a center in this league" and have already said he will get he first shot at 1C this season.
OH not to mention he anchored the top line for Finland as 1C in IIHF and finnished (pun intended) with 18 points in 8 games, to lead the entire tourny. He also has played center his entire career minus the last two years while he transitioned to the NHL. He is ready now.
Your point about him lacking defensive ability against top lines is also just plain wrong, I have no idea where you got that from.
And why in the ever living hell would we split up Aho/TT. They easily have the BEST chemistry of two forwards we have had in a Canes uniform in many years. They compliment eachother extremely well and make each better on the ice. There is a less than zero percent chance Teravaho is broken up this year.
